For our location in Milton Keynes we are looking for a

Industry Software Apprentice (m/f/d)

As part of the Service Department, the Industry- Software Apprentice is responsible for technical support, delivery and ensuring software functionality is delivered as expected. This role provides an excellent opportunity to gain hands-on experience while working towards a recognized qualification in software engineering. You will provide first line support to major UK customers as well as providing updates to stakeholders including UK-based customers, service operations and the sales team.

You will work alongside experienced Software Engineer assisting with real-world projects and develop technical and professional skills in a collaborative environment. All in-house products will be provided; however, the individual must be working towards having high levels of understanding of software languages which are essential for the design of bespoke solutions.
